Embodiment 1

[0027] A pumpkin rice flour 3D printing food material, which is composed of the following raw materials in parts by weight: 60 parts of nanometer rice flour, 15 parts of water, 8 parts of pumpkin juice, 8 parts of skimmed milk powder, 3 parts of table salt, 3 parts of vegetable oil, 2 parts of maltose, wood 2 parts of sugar alcohol, 1 part of food coloring, 1 part of dietary fiber, 1 part of soybean lecithin, 0.5 part of essence.

[0028] The dietary fiber is a water-soluble dietary fiber, which is a mixture of inulin, isomaltooligosaccharide, fructooligosaccharide and xylooligosaccharide in a weight ratio of 1:1:1.

[0029] The pumpkin juice is obtained by adding pumpkin and water with a weight ratio of 2:1 into a beater for beating, finely grinding with a colloid mill after beating, and filtering through a 600-mesh filter to obtain pumpkin juice.

Abstract

The present invention discloses pumpkin rice flour 3D printing food materials and a processing method thereof, and belongs to the field of 3D printing materials. The pumpkin rice flour 3D printing food materials are composed of the following raw materials in parts by weight: 60-70 parts of rice flour, 15-20 parts of water, 8-10 parts of pumpkin juice, 8-10 parts of skimmed milk powder, 3-5 parts of edible salt, 3-5 parts of vegetable oil, 2-3 parts of maltose, 2-3 parts of xylitol, 1-3 parts of edible pigments, 1-3 parts of dietary fibers, 1-2 parts of an emulsifier, and 0.5-0.8 part of essence. The pumpkins are rich in vitamins, pectin, cobalt, zinc and other human body essential nutrients. The selenium-rich rice can complement the human body's needs for the selenium element, enhances human body immunity, effectively removes human body harmful wastes, promotes human body health and delays aging. The pumpkin rice flour 3D printing food materials are prepared by using the 3D printing methods, so that product diversified, personalized and automated productions can be achieved. The processing method enriches the types of the 3D printing food materials and meets the needs of different consumers.
